Inmates have unlimited minutes per month. All calls, except to the Attorney of Record, are subject to monitoring, recording and voice recognition to complete call. Calls may only be made to home landline telephone numbers or cell phones within the continental United States, Hawaii and Alaska.
The Tarrant County Jail has a capacity of approximately 5,000 prisoners and is comprised of five facilities. The Tarrant County Jail Industries is located inside the Tarrant County Corrections Center.
Ing to the county web page- Bonds- bonds may be posted any time, 24 hours a day, at the Bond Desk, Tarrant County Corrections Center in Fort Worth, TX. Call the Tarrant County Jail Inmate Information at (817) 884-3000. This number will also let you know if a bond has been set and the amount it has been set for.

This is called “jail credit.” As of September 1, 2021, the court handling the tickets is now required to give you credit at the rate of no less than $150 per day for time spent in jail or prison after September 1, 2021 for a conviction on an unrelated offense.

A proof of incarceration letter is a document that provides proof that a person has been incarcerated in a correctional facility. This letter is often required when applying for certain benefits or services, such as housing, employment, or educational opportunities. It may also be used as evidence in a court of law.
